Camagüey, Cuba, Dec 20th.- With the delivery of a donation at the Manuel Ramón Silva y Zayas Nursing Home, in the district, the Chair of the Elderly of the Ignacio Agramonte Loynaz University of Camagüey closed this year of work.

In the exchange -led by the directors and managers of the chair Mirtha Yordi, Ana María Ramos and Zhenia Proenza- the inmates of this care institution received clothing, hygiene products and footwear.

The activity was accompanied by collaborators from the center, university students majoring in Sociology, Psychology and Sociocultural Management for Development, professors from the Alma Mater of Camagüey, troubadours and storytellers who enlivened the day.

The Manuel Ramón Silva is one of the most regular settings to deploy the social and educational work of the Chair, with sustained action throughout the year in favor of the care and quality of life of the elderly.

With four classrooms in the territory, they carry out a large number of activities aimed at the care and full integration of older adults into society.
